Dincolo de Open Source: clauzele pe care Google le impune producătorilor de terminale Android

14.02.2014
Dincolo de Open Source: clauzele pe care Google le impune producătorilor de terminale Android

Clauzele contractelor dintre Google şi producătorii de telefoane sau tablete care folosesc platforma Android au fost dintotdeauna secrete, compania asigurându-se că acestea nu vor ajunge în atenţia presei şi publicului. La aproape cinci ani şi jumătate de la lansarea primului telefon motorizat de platforma software de la Google, acestea au ieşit la iveală şi dezvăluie modul în care compania ţine sub control ecosistemul Android.

Platforma Android este una open-source, cel puţin atât timp cât Google nu decide că trebuie să fie altfel, aşa cum a fost cazul versiunii 3.0 Honeycomb la care au avut acces doar partenerii hardware agreaţi. Dacă această deschidere permite oricărui integrator să utilizeze codul sursă şi să-şi dezvolte propriul telefon mobil, povestea se schimbă radical atunci când vine vorba de utilizarea ecosistemului creat în jurul acestei platforme software.

Cititorii îşi amintesc probabil de tablele sau telefoanele ieftine provenite din China care nu soseau cu aplicaţiile Google instalate sau, mai important, cu acces la Google Play, şi este la fel de probabil că au ajuns la concluzia că acestea nu valoarea prea mare lucru. Clădirea unui ecosistem software şi online alternativ este o sarcină complexă şi costisitoare, şi doar companii precum Amazon au resursele necesare pentru a se încumeta să atace acest aspect. Ceilalţi producători trebuie să se mulţumească fie să ofere terminale cu facilităţi limitate, fie să respecte clauzele drastice impuse de Google.

Conform documentelor care au fost folosite în cadrul procesului dintre Google şi Oracle, dar care au fost publicate abia acum, gigantul online le cere producătorilor de terminale Android să semneze acordul Mobile Application Distribution Agreement (MADA) înainte de a le oferi acces la ecosistemul clădit în jurul acestei platforme software. Acesta stipulează nu doar aplicaţiile pe care producătorii sunt obligaţi să le instaleze, ci si setările implicite care trebuie făcute sau locul unde trebuie plasate scurtăturile aplicaţiilor Google de pe Home Screen.

Widget-ul pentru căutare şi scurtătura pentru Play Store trebuie să fie vizibile în mod obligatoriu

Acordul stipulează că, pentru a avea acces chiar şi la o singură aplicaţie sau serviciu livrat de Google, producătorul tabletei sau telefonului este obligat să le instaleze pe toate. Pe lista Google intra astfel Set-up Wizard, Google Search, Gmail, Google Calendar, Google Talk, YouTube, Google Maps for Mobile, Google Street View, Contact Sync, Play Store, Google Voice Search şi Network Location Provider, la care se adaugă probabil şi produsele sau serviciile nou lansate de la publicarea acestui document (ianuarie 2011) până în prezent.

Pe lângă obligaţia instalării întregii suite de aplicaţii sau servicii Google, producătorii de telefoane sunt obligaţi să seteze Google Search ca motor de căutare implicit şi Network Location Provider ca furnizor principal pentru serviciile de localizare. Aplicaţiile Google trebuie să fie vizibile: widget-ul de căutare şi magazinul Play Store trebuie să fie plasate în ecranul principal din Home Screen sau, în cel mai rău caz, într-unul dintre ecranele imediat alăturate, iar restul aplicaţiilor trebuie să fie prezente în App Drawer şi nu pot fi ascunse sau dezactivate.

Pe lista clauzelor impuse prin Mobile Application Distribution Agreement (MADA) se numără interzicerea dezvoltării de variante modificate ale platformei Android, republicarea aplicaţiilor în magazine alternative şi stipularea drepturilor exclusive Google asupra veniturilor din publicitatea afişată în cadrul sistemului de operare sau al aplicaţiilor sale.

În mod interesant, Mobile Application Distribution Agreement (MADA) le impune producătorilor de terminale Android să trimită rapoarte lunare referitoare la vânzări, acestea trebuind să fie defalcate pe zone geografice şi modelele de terminale vândute.

Mobile Application Distribution Agreement (MADA) include şi alte clauze care sunt menite să protejeze integritatea platformei Android, prevenirea fragmentării şi a imixtiunilor în modul de funcţionare a platformei. După atâţia ani, este interesant însă să aflăm cât de strictă este mâna de fier care stă ascunsă în mănuşa de catifea numită „open source”.

Urmărește Go4IT.ro pe Google News